About Ivars Pommers
Ivars Pommers is a lawyer based in Riga, LV and has been recognized in The Best Lawyers in Latvia™ since 2009. Ivars Pommers is recognized in the following practice areas:
- Riga, Latvia
- Corporate and M&A Law
- Real Estate Law
Current Firm: Ellex Klavins
Location: Riga, LV
